The Wheel of Fortune: The Cosmic Cycle
The Wheel of Fortune shows a great wheel in the sky, constantly turning. At each corner sits a creatureβangel, eagle, lion, bullβrepresenting the four fixed signs of the zodiac and the four elements. The message? Change is the only constant.
What The Wheel Represents:
- Cycles and seasons: What goes up must come down; what goes down must come up
- Divine timing: Things happen when they're meant to, not when you want them to
- Karma and fate: The consequences of past actions ripening now
- Luck and destiny: Forces beyond your control working in your favor (or not)
- The turning point: The moment everything shifts
The wheel doesn't stop. It never stops. Which means: if you're at the bottom, you're about to rise. If you're stuck, you're about to move.
Understanding the Wheel's Cycle
The Four Positions on the Wheel:
1. Rising (Spring/Waxing): Things are improving, opportunities are opening, momentum is building. You feel hopeful and energized.
2. Peak (Summer/Full): You're at the topβsuccess, recognition, abundance. But the wheel keeps turning. Enjoy it, but don't cling.
3. Falling (Autumn/Waning): Things are declining, doors are closing, what was working isn't anymore. This is where most people panic.
4. Bottom (Winter/Dark): You're in the pitβloss, struggle, stagnation. This is where you feel stuck. But this is also where the turn begins.
Here's the secret: Feeling stuck means you're at the bottom of the wheel, which means the only direction left is up.
